How to Troubleshoot Your A/C When It Blows Warm Air
When an AC unit begins producing warm air, several important checks can frequently address the problem. First, verifying the thermostat settings confirms that the system is set to cool properly. Additionally, checking the air filters and reviewing the refrigerant levels can assist in pinpointing frequent issues that may prevent optimal performance.
Examine Thermostat Settings
How can someone ensure their AC unit is operating at peak performance? An important initial step is examining the thermostat configuration. In many cases, warm air problems stem from incorrect thermostat configurations. Making sure the thermostat is configured to the preferred cooling temperature is essential. When dealing with a programmable thermostat, examining its schedule for conflicts or overrides may prove useful. It is also vital to check that the thermostat is properly set to "cool" mode, given that it might accidentally be switched to "heat" or "off". If the settings appear correct but the problem persists, recalibrating the thermostat or replacing its batteries might be necessary. Taking care of these basic inspections can frequently bring back the desired comfort in your home.
Review Air Filters
Checking air filters is essential for preserving peak air conditioning performance. Clogged or dirty filters can restrict airflow, causing the system to strain more and potentially leading to overheating. This reduced effectiveness often results in hot air flowing from vents, indicating a need for prompt action. Homeowners should inspect filters monthly, especially during peak usage periods. If filters appear discolored or dusty, replacing them is a quick remedy that can bring back optimal performance. Typically, filters should be changed every thirty to ninety days, depending on operational frequency and surrounding conditions. Regular maintenance of air filters not only enhances cooling efficiency but also promotes cleaner indoor air, creating a more comfortable living environment. Timely inspections can help avert costly repairs later on.
Examine Refrigerant Quantities
A depleted refrigerant level can significantly affect an air conditioning system's ability to cool effectively. When there is inadequate refrigerant, the system has difficulty absorbing heat, causing warm air to blow from the vents. Homeowners should regularly check refrigerant levels as part of their regular maintenance schedule. If a drop in cooling performance is noted, this could signal a refrigerant leak or depletion. To resolve this problem, a licensed technician should be reached out to in order to inspect the system. They can identify leaks and recharge the refrigerant to the manufacturer's specifications. Overlooking refrigerant problems can cause more severe issues, such as compressor damage. Timely examination of refrigerant levels guarantees peak performance and extends the life of the air conditioning unit.
What Various Sounds From Your A/C Indicate
When an air conditioner produces strange sounds, it often signals underlying issues that require attention. A buzzing noise can suggest electrical issues, whereas hissing sounds may signal refrigerant leaks. Furthermore, clanging sounds generally indicate loose or broken parts inside the unit.
Buzzing Noises Signal Problems
A buzzing sound originating from an AC unit often signal hidden problems that need to be addressed. These noises may point to a variety of problems, including electrical complications, loosened components, or failing motors. When the system struggles to operate efficiently, it may generate a continuous buzzing noise, indicating that the electrical connections could be faulty or that buildup is hindering the fan's operation. Moreover, this noise can point to a malfunctioning capacitor, which is essential for the compressor's operation. Disregarding these warning noises can cause extensive damage and expensive repairs. Homeowners should not dismiss these warning signs and should contact a qualified technician to evaluate and fix the issue without delay, ensuring the continued efficiency and longevity of their air conditioning system.
Warning Signs of a Hissing Noise
Numerous homeowners could notice hissing noises emanating from their AC units, which can point to specific issues that require attention. A hissing sound often suggests a leak in the refrigerant, where the refrigerant leaks through tiny holes or cracks in the system. This not only impacts cooling efficiency but can also harm the environment. Additionally, hissing can result from a blocked or malfunctioning expansion valve, which manages the flow of refrigerant. If the noise comes with inconsistent temperatures or reduced cooling performance, it signals further complications. Homeowners should promptly address these sounds, as ignoring them can lead to costlier repairs or total system breakdown. Being aware of these warning signs is critical for preserving an efficient and effective air conditioning system.
Clanking Signals from Unsecured Components
Clanging noises from an air conditioning unit commonly suggest deteriorating or broken pieces that need prompt inspection. These disturbances may arise from multiple locations inside the system. As an illustration, poorly tightened screws or hardware can make internal elements shake, while a malfunctioning fan may strike against the casing, creating a clanging effect. Furthermore, issues with the compressor or the ductwork can also contribute to these disruptive noises. Ignoring these sounds can lead to more significant problems, including diminished performance or total unit breakdown. Residents are advised to contact a certified professional to identify and resolve any root causes without delay. Early intervention can prevent costly repairs and guarantee the air conditioning system operates smoothly and effectively.
How Strange Smells Point to A/C Repair Needs
How do strange odors point to the need for air conditioning maintenance? Unpleasant smells emanating from an A/C unit often indicate underlying issues that require immediate attention. A stale, musty scent might signal mold or mildew buildup within the system, potentially impacting the quality of indoor air. This could arise from clogged condensate drains or insufficient airflow.
A smoky scent might signal electrical problems or overheating components, which may present a fire hazard. Conversely, a chemical or sugary smell could signify leaking refrigerant, demanding immediate attention to prevent further damage and maintain efficient operation.
Understanding these smells and understanding their implications is essential for homeowners. Overlooking such warning signs can cause expensive repairs and decreased system performance. For this reason, addressing unexpected scents quickly can protect both the AC unit and the safety of its occupants.
Is Your A/C Causing Your Energy Bills to Rise?
Have energy bills been climbing unexpectedly in spite of routine A/C operation? This situation may indicate underlying issues with the air conditioning unit. An outdated or neglected system can find it challenging to cool a home properly, leading to increased energy consumption. Issues like blocked filters, refrigerant leaks, or faulty thermostats can significantly affect system performance, causing the unit to work harder than necessary.
Additionally, inadequate insulation or air leaks within the home can intensify this problem, allowing cooled air to escape and forcing the A/C to run longer. Homeowners ought to keep a close eye on their energy bills to detect patterns that indicate possible inefficiencies. Should expenses keep increasing without an obvious reason, it may be necessary to consider scheduling an inspection or repair of the air conditioning unit. Addressing these issues promptly can help restore efficiency and potentially reduce those soaring energy bills.

How Long Will My A/C Unit Last?
An air conditioning unit usually operates for anywhere from 15 to 20 years, based on usage, maintenance, and model quality. Consistent professional servicing may prolong its operational life, while insufficient maintenance may lead to early breakdown and reduced performance.
What Temperature Should I Set My A/C for Optimal Efficiency?
For best results, setting the air conditioning unit between 72°F and 78°F is advised. This temperature range strikes a balance between comfort and energy use, permitting the system to run at peak performance while minimizing electricity costs throughout the summer season.
